How Habitat Works

-
Homeowner
families are chosen through a careful selection process typically
taking 12 to 18 months, from initial application to move-in.
-
Partnerships are formed between the Habitat families and churches,
civic clubs, schools, businesses, and municipalities that provide
funding and volunteers
-
Volunteers
and Habitat homeowners provide most of the construction labor.
Families selected must be willing to invest "sweat equity" in their
house.
-
Habitat
homeowners purchase their houses with an affordable, 30-year,
no-interest loan. (A typical monthly payment is at or under
$400, including taxes and insurance and termite inspections.)
Homeowners should have a savings account allowance of $1500 at the
time of closing.
-
Homeowner's
monthly mortgage payments are used to build more Habitat houses for
deserving families, providing a hand up, not a handout.
